Technical field
The utility model relates to a kind of optical patchcord device, specifically a kind of net tail sheath and fiber active linker.
Background technique
Optical patchcord is used to do the jumper from equipment to optical fiber cloth wired link, has thicker protective layer, is commonly used in Connection between optical transmitter and receiver and termination box is applied in optical fiber telecommunications system, Optical Access Network, fibre optic data transmission and local area network Etc. some fields.
Now 100% twin fiber cable LC optical patchcord all uses the net tail being separately separated in the market, these net tails cannot Anchor tip is swung left and right, and is easy to change the insertion width of interface, causes insertion to have some setbacks, be not sufficiently stable and precisely.Due to It is independent net tail, is to separate design in tail portion, cable is unavoidable bifurcated, uneven in length problem occurs, will cause micro-bend damage It consumes excessive, causes product data unqualified, and keep the appearance of product entirety inadequate.More due to having used seperated design, two are connect Head can left and right intermodulation, it is easy to occur cross-combining bring intersect it is obstructed.

Embodiment 1
Please refer to Fig. 1~4, in the utility model embodiment, a kind of net tail sheath, including link together and keep being connected to Base portion 1 and sheath section 2, herein, it is preferable to use plastic materials to be made into integration for base portion 1 and sheath section 2, the base portion 1 and sheath Offer location hole 3 and entrance hole 4 on the end face in portion 2 respectively, the quantity of the location hole 3 and entrance hole 4 be respectively two and One, the purpose that entrance hole 4 is set as one is: twin-core cable being merged naturally in insertion, is avoided the occurrence of Problem different in size, the quantity of location hole 3 is two, convenient for that can separate two strands of core wires of twin-core cable, is fixed with this The plug width of duplexing connector, and then carry out positioning duplex interface, caused by avoiding duplex interface from being separated and wave and be not fixed Connection plug size distortion problem causes connection insertion to have some setbacks, the phenomenon that data connection is unstable.
Meanwhile entering realization in location hole 3 in order to facilitate two strands of core wires of twin-core cable and being automatically separated, the base portion 1 It is also equipped between sheath section 2 for carrying out separated furcation 5 to core wire, preferably, the furcation 5 is V-arrangement knot Structure, tip and entrance hole 4 are opposite, and the other end and location hole 3 are opposite, and the angle perfection of furcation 5 meets the curved of optical fiber cable Bilge radius requirement, reduces decaying, transmits more stable more accurate.
Embodiment 2
Please refer to Fig. 1~3, in the utility model embodiment, a kind of net tail sheath, on the basis of the above embodiments: institute State sheath section 2 from the junction of base portion 1 to far from inwardly gradually being restrained at base portion 1, i.e. sheath section 2 there are certain taper, " small rough waist " shape structure is formed, is of coursed, the shape of entrance hole 4 and 2 profiling of sheath section, the i.e. internal diameter of entrance hole 4 are from sheath section 2 Free end position at gradually increased to sheath section 2 and the junction of base portion 1, that is, have from wealthy function, twin-core cable is from inlet wire When hole 4 is pushed into, push-in difficulty can be effectively reduced, herein, the surface hollow-out of sheath section 2 is arranged, and it is more soft, it can facilitate curved It is bent.
Further, referring to Fig. 5, the end structure illustration of sheath section 2, the very clear entrance hole 4 that illustrates Inner wall is hexagon, and with arc transition between the adjacent both sides of hexagon, so that continuous alternating occurs in the thickness of sheath section 2 Variation, in the present embodiment, this variation are as follows: the junction of hexagon adjacent edge is thin compared with its elsewhere, it can be achieved that sheath section 2 is not Arbitrarily waving when wiring, breakage phenomenon caused by sufficiently avoiding cable bend radius too small, effective protection cable.
Embodiment 3
The utility model embodiment also discloses a kind of fiber active linker comprising the net as described in above-described embodiment Tail sheath, so that the fiber active linker is when in use, front and back is no longer swung, and connection is more accurate, and plug is more convenient.
